The purpose of this document is to describe the protocol used for long-term monitoring of trends in the abundance, distribution and sex and age composition of Dall’s sheep (Ovis dalli dalli) populations in six National Park Service (NPS) units in Alaska. These parks are Gates of the Arctic National Park and Preserve (GAAR), Noatak National Preserve (NOAT), Kobuk Valley National Park (KOVA), Cape Krusenstern National Monument (CAKR), Denali National Park and Preserve (DENA) and Wrangell-St. Elias National Park and Preserve (WRST). A peer-reviewed journal article discussing the protocol as it was implemented in 2009 and 2010 in GAAR can be found in Schmidt et al. (2012), and another discussing methods for estimating abundance and sex-age composition in park units and smaller areas with fewer numbers of detections (e.g., ≥ 50 detections) can be found in Schmidt and Rattenbury (2013). This document serves as a complementary piece to these articles and provides additional detail for field and data processing procedures in the Standard Operating Procedures (SOPs). This protocol was developed and will be administered collaboratively by the Arctic Network (ARCN) and Central Alaska Network (CAKN), which are part of the NPS Inventory and Monitoring (I&M) Program. ARCN coordinates inventory and monitoring of natural resources within GAAR, NOAT, KOVA, CAKR and Bering Land Bridge National Preserve (BELA). CAKN coordinates inventory and monitoring of natural resources within DENA, WRST and Yukon-Charley Rivers National Preserve (YUCH). These park units comprise 7.8 million hectares (19.3 million acres) in ARCN and 8.8 million hectares (21.7 million acres) in CAKN, and more than 50% of all NPS lands (MacCluskie et al. 2005, Lawler et al. 2009). The I&M Program was established in 2001 as a major component of the National Park Service’s strategy to better understand and manage parklands using scientific information. ARCN and CAKN are two of four I&M networks in Alaska and 32 nationwide. Each network consists of neighboring park units that share geographic similarities, common natural resources and resource protection challenges. The network approach facilitates collaboration, information sharing and economies of scale in monitoring efforts. All I&M networks are responsible for selecting and monitoring key physical, chemical, and biological resources and processes in their park units and to design and implement long-term protocols that can detect changes in network ecosystems. Just as heartbeat and blood pressure are indicators of human health, these "vital signs," such as water quality or species abundance, are indicative of park health. By monitoring vital signs, the networks can improve understanding of park condition and provide a reference point for comparisons with altered environments outside park borders. ARCN and CAKN share several objectives for their Dall’s sheep vital sign. This protocol covers monitoring objectives that are top priority for both networks. These objectives are: 1) Detect park-wide changes in Dall’s sheep abundance and distribution in ARCN (GAAR and WEAR) and CAKN (DENA and WRST). 2) Detect changes in the sex and age composition of Dall’s sheep populations in ARCN and CAKN park units.
